Machado says she presented Trump with her Nobel Peace Prize medal
- On Thursday, Maria Corina Machado presented her 2025 Nobel Peace Prize medal to President Donald Trump during a closed-door lunch at the White House following private discussions.
- After emerging from hiding last month, Maria Corina Machado, Venezuelan opposition leader and 2025 Nobel Peace Prize laureate, sought U.S. backing and asked Trump to `advocate for the release of all political prisoners`.
- The White House said it did not immediately confirm if President Donald Trump accepted the medal, while Karoline Leavitt called Maria Corina Machado `a remarkable and brave voice` but said the meeting did not change the president's view.
- After leaving the White House, Machado greeted and hugged dozens of supporters near the White House gates and told them `We can count on President Trump`; she later met with Capitol Hill senators.
- The administration has also completed a $500 million oil sale and discussed $100 billion in investments, while U.S. forces seized the sanctioned tanker Veronica to control Venezuela's oil sector.
